Hyundai Santa Fe SUV recalled

Hyundai Santa Fe

Hyundai India has announced a service campaign to recall the Santa Fe SUV. The company will replace the “Stop Lamp Switch” of the Santa Fe (Model Year 2011) due to potential malfunction, at no cost of customer.

Hyundai India will recall 2437 number of Santa Fe vehicles of the 2011 model year in India for the manufacturing period 26 June 2011 – 26 September 2013. Owners of the involved vehicles will be notified in a phased manner to bring in their vehicles for replacing the part.
